First Problem:

Step1: Split into coefficient and power parts

$\frac{3.68}{6.4} \times \frac{10^6}{10^{-3}}$

Step2: Calculate coefficient division

$\frac{3.68}{6.4} = 0.575$

Step3: Calculate power of 10 division

$\frac{10^6}{10^{-3}} = 10^{6 - (-3)} = 10^9$

Step4: Combine results

$0.575 \times 10^9 = 5.75 \times 10^8$
